A man and van in Meldreth is usually a flexible, cost-effective option when you're moving a flat, part-furnishing, or a smaller house. First, we discuss the items, access (stairs, parking, lift availability), and the moving date. Then we match you with the right van size and enough movers to load safely. On the day, we use protective blankets, straps, and careful wrapping to prevent scuffs and damage. Finally, we unload into the rooms you choose and handle basic debris tidy-up so you can settle quickly.

In short, a man and van is typically best for smaller moves, single-room relocations, or quicker turnarounds - often with one van and a compact crew. A full removals service is more suited to larger house moves, multi-room furniture, or moves that need extra planning such as packing support, protective materials throughout, and coordination for fragile items like glass or wardrobes. Either way, we focus on safe handling, clear timing, and realistic access checks. If you're unsure which route fits, we'll help you choose based on volume, distance, and how much help you want with packing.

Access planning is a major part of delivering a smooth move. Before we arrive, we ask about doorway widths, stair turns, and the distance from the parking spot to the front door or lift. That helps us choose the right carry method and ensure you're not left waiting for extra trips. For ground-floor moves with easy paths, we can often work faster; for upstairs lifts or tight doorframes, we'll plan a safer step-by-step route. If you can, send a couple of photos of the entryway and the items - then we can confirm the van approach in advance.
